Kolton Nero, 2024 RB (online stream): Listed at 5-foot-11, 215 pounds and reported as 230 pounds by the WHEP radio crew, Nero exploded for first-quarter touchdown runs of 50 and 64 yards en route to a monster performance. His 27-yard touchdown run late in the second quarter pushed him close to the 200-yard plateau before halftime. AL.com reported Nero finishing with 276 yards and four TDs on 27 carries. Already a 1,000-yard rusher this season, Nero has not reported any offers. He's a big, functional athlete with instincts and production that accompany competent field speed, especially at his size. I've gotta think that Nero can play for somebody at the FBS level. -- Brooks
